First and foremost, it’s important to familiarize yourself with the equipment. Before you even think about hitting the road, take the time to thoroughly inspect your dump trailer and understand its various components. This includes checking the tires, brakes, lights, and hydraulic system. Make sure everything is in good working order and address any issues before you begin your journey. Additionally, it’s a good idea to review the owner’s manual to ensure you’re aware of the trailer’s specific features and capabilities.

Once you’re comfortable with the equipment, it’s time to focus on loading the trailer properly. This is a critical step, as an improperly loaded trailer can lead to dangerous situations on the road. When loading your dump trailer, make sure to distribute the weight evenly across the entire bed. This will help maintain stability and prevent the trailer from tipping over during transport. It’s also important to avoid overloading the trailer, as this can cause excessive strain on the tires, suspension, and other components. Always adhere to the manufacturer’s recommended weight limits for your specific trailer model.

Now that your trailer is loaded and ready to go, it’s time to hit the road. When towing a dump trailer, it’s essential to adjust your driving habits to accommodate the added weight and size of the trailer. This means allowing for extra stopping distance, taking turns more slowly, and being extra cautious when changing lanes or merging onto highways. Remember, the added weight of the trailer will affect your vehicle’s handling and braking capabilities, so it’s important to stay vigilant and drive defensively.

Once you’ve arrived at your destination, it’s time to unload the trailer. This is where confidence dumping really comes into play. Before you begin the unloading process, make sure the trailer is parked on a level surface and that the area is clear of any obstacles or hazards. Engage the parking brake on your towing vehicle and ensure the trailer is securely attached.

When you’re ready to begin unloading, start by slowly raising the dump bed using the trailer’s hydraulic system. As the bed begins to lift, keep a close eye on the load to ensure it’s shifting evenly and not causing the trailer to become unstable. If you notice any issues, stop the process immediately and address the problem before continuing.

As the load begins to slide out of the trailer, maintain a safe distance and be prepared to stop the dumping process if necessary. Once the load has been completely emptied, carefully lower the dump bed back into its original position, ensuring it’s securely locked in place.

First and foremost, it’s essential to understand the different types of dump trailers available on the market. There are several styles to choose from, including end dump trailers, side dump trailers, and bottom dump trailers. Each type has its own unique set of advantages and disadvantages, so it’s crucial to carefully consider your specific needs before making a purchase. For example, end dump trailers are ideal for construction sites and other areas where space is limited, while side dump trailers are better suited for projects that require the rapid unloading of materials.

Once you’ve selected the right dump trailer for your needs, it’s time to familiarize yourself with its various components and features. This includes understanding the trailer’s weight capacity, which is crucial for ensuring that you don’t overload the trailer and risk damaging it or causing an accident. Additionally, you should familiarize yourself with the trailer’s hydraulic system, which is responsible for raising and lowering the dump bed. Knowing how to properly operate and maintain this system is essential for the safe and efficient use of your dump trailer.

Now that you have a basic understanding of your dump trailer’s components, it’s time to learn how to safely load and unload materials. When loading your trailer, it’s important to evenly distribute the weight of the materials to prevent tipping or other stability issues. This can be achieved by using a loader or excavator to carefully place the materials in the dump bed, ensuring that the weight is spread out as evenly as possible. Additionally, it’s crucial to never exceed the trailer’s weight capacity, as this can lead to dangerous situations and potential damage to your equipment.

When it comes to unloading your dump trailer, there are a few key safety tips to keep in mind. First, always ensure that the area where you plan to dump the materials is clear of any obstacles or hazards. This includes checking for overhead power lines, which can pose a significant risk if they come into contact with the raised dump bed. Additionally, make sure that the ground is stable and level, as uneven terrain can cause the trailer to tip or become unstable during the dumping process.

Finally, it’s essential to practice proper maintenance and care for your dump trailer to ensure its longevity and Safe Operation. This includes regularly inspecting the trailer for any signs of wear or damage, such as cracks in the frame or issues with the hydraulic system. Additionally, make sure to keep all moving parts well-lubricated and clean, as dirt and debris can cause premature wear and reduce the efficiency of your trailer.

Question 1: What are the key safety measures to follow when operating a dump trailer?

Answer 1: The key safety measures to follow when operating a dump trailer include:
1. Inspecting the trailer for any damage or wear before use.
2. Ensuring the load is evenly distributed and secured.
3. Verifying the towing vehicle’s capacity and hitch system are compatible with the trailer.
4. Maintaining a safe speed and following distance while driving.
5. Using caution when raising and lowering the dump bed, ensuring the area is clear of people and obstacles.

Question 2: How can one ensure the stability of a dump trailer during the dumping process?

Answer 2: To ensure the stability of a dump trailer during the dumping process, follow these steps:
1. Park the towing vehicle and trailer on a level, solid surface.
2. Engage the towing vehicle’s parking brake and chock the wheels.
3. Extend the trailer’s stabilizing jacks or supports, if equipped.
4. Ensure the dump bed is raised slowly and evenly, monitoring for any signs of instability.
5. Avoid overloading the trailer or unevenly distributing the load, as this can cause tipping or instability.

Question 3: What are some common mistakes to avoid when operating a dump trailer?

Answer 3: Common mistakes to avoid when operating a dump trailer include:
1. Overloading the trailer beyond its capacity.
2. Unevenly distributing the load, causing instability during dumping.
3. Failing to inspect the trailer and towing vehicle for damage or wear before use.
4. Not using proper safety equipment, such as wheel chocks and stabilizing jacks.
5. Raising the dump bed too quickly or without ensuring the area is clear of people and obstacles.
